The results demonstrate … WebMar 1, 2024 · During solidification oriented anti-parallel to the direction of gravity, enriched interdendritic liquid, less dense than the overlying bulk liquid, tends to flow upward, namely, gravitationally unstable. Its advection causes a delay in the advancement of solidification front and/or the local remelting of solidified dendrites.

Rene’142 has rupture strength equivalent to single ... ist 5pm to german timeWebThe cost of directionally solidified casting is substantially lower than that of single crystal casting. This is because the directional solidification process is faster, the yield is higher, and the inspection cost is considerably lower [1-2].
